BUCKFASTLEIGH, DEVON
Saturday 29th November | 10am - 5pm | free entry
Get ready for a day full of joy as Wintertide returns to Buckfastleigh for a one-day celebration of creativity, community and craft.
This beautifully curated market brings together over 80 artists, designers, makers and creators from across the South West. With two main craft/maker venues – the Town Hall and the Foundry Barn (just off the High Street) – there’s plenty to explore.
Head to the Brew Hub for the dedicated Food & Drink Market. Young and old alike can enjoy hands-on making at the Children’s Make and Create Space at Buckfastleigh Primary School.
Expect the town to be full of energy and activity, as local businesses including The Valiant Soldier, Buckfastleigh Library, The Moor Imagination Centre, and The Wool Hub will also be open and running their own special events.

Key Event Information
We want you to enjoy your day out in Buckfastleigh. To help everyone achieve this, we have outlined some of the key event information you need to make the most of your Wintertide experience. Please take the time to read!
Travelling to Buckfastleigh
The busiest times for the event at 10am - 12pm. If you plan to visit the event during these times please either car share or travel by bus to ease congestion.
Please access the town via Buckfast and Mardle Way - this will take you straight to the event parking on the Devonia Sheepskins site and minimise road traffic within the town.
The bus stop is in the centre of town, so also check out the bus times from Newton Abbot, Ashburton and Totnes or Ivybridge and Exeter.
Where can I park for the event?
Event parking will be on the Devonia Sheepskins yard (TQ11 0AG) and will cost £5 per car. Please try and bring cash to pay for parking to help the flow of traffic, although we will also have the ability to take card payments.
There are a couple of car parks in Buckfastleigh although space tends to be limited, so PLEASE head to the official event parking. Please respect our local residents and ensure that you park your car appropriately.
Where in Buckfastleigh is the event being held?
The event will be held over four locations in Buckfastleigh. You can pick up an event map at any of the venues in town (or view and download below). The craft / makers market will be in Buckfastleigh Town Hall (TQ11 0DD) and The Foundry Barn (just off the Fore Street), a food and drink space will be at The Brew Hub (TQ11 0NR) and the Make / Create Children’s space will be at Buckfastleigh Primary School.
What is accessibility like?
The Town Hall is spread over two floors - the top floor is accessed via a staircase but there is also access to a stair lift for anyone who needs it. The Brew Hub is all on one level. The Foundry Barn is down a short lane, but again all on one floor. Their is a small flight of steps up to the Primary School but the hall is all on one level.
Is it child friendly?
Yes! We want to make this a day out for the family and so we will be offering craft activities at various venues along with the main space in the Primary School. However, as the town hall is over two floors and the space will be busy, we would ideally prefer it that prams are left (where possible) in the allocated space on entrance to the town hall.
Can I bring my dog?
You are welcome to bring your dog although we ask for them to be on a lead at all times. Also, it goes without saying to help keep out streets clean and pick up always. PLEASE NOTE: no dogs will be allowed in the Primary School grounds.
